Do I need to tell my energy provider I have an EV?

If you’re on a regular tariff, you don’t have to tell your energy provider that you’ve bought an electric car.

You’ll pay the same amount per kWh for your energy as you usually would.

But it’s a good idea to check if they offer an EV tariff to make sure when you’re charging at home that it’s as cost-efficient as possible.

Does charging an electric car mean paying more on electricity bills?

When you add any device to your household there will be an increase in energy used. However, the cost of charging an electric car is pretty much always cheaper than filling a petrol or diesel car - so you’re saving money in other places.

Is it worth switching to an EV tariff?

As an electric vehicle driver, switching to an EV tariff means avoiding the energy ‘rush hour’ often experienced at peak times throughout the day.

Energy is the cheapest and greenest when people are using less energy, and switching to an EV tariff helps you take full advantage. Meaning you’ll pay less for more clean and green energy.
